Real Estate Ventures
Real estate investments often formed a significant part of their portfolio, primarily focusing on purchasing properties, making renovations, and then reselling them for a profit. This strategy is based on the idea of buying low and selling high, which can be lucrative if managed well. Furthermore, they may have invested in commercial properties, such as office buildings or retail spaces, aiming to generate rental income as well as capital appreciation. Real estate investments are often attractive due to their potential for long-term growth and stability, but they also come with inherent risks. Fluctuations in the real estate market can impact property values, and unexpected expenses, such as maintenance costs or property taxes, can eat into profits. Plus, managing real estate investments can be time-consuming and require expertise. Before investing in real estate through AGAM or any other firm, it's essential to understand the specific properties they are targeting, the location's market conditions, and any potential risks involved.

Understanding Your Risk Tolerance
This is a biggie. Risk tolerance is your ability to handle the ups and downs of the market. Are you comfortable with the idea of losing some money for the potential of higher gains, or do you prefer investments that are more stable? If you're risk-averse, high-yield investments might not be the best fit for you. Understanding your risk tolerance helps you align your investments with your comfort level, reducing stress and potentially helping you make better decisions. It's really about finding the right balance between the potential for gains and the potential for losses, a balance that suits your personal financial situation and goals.
Aligning Investments with Your Financial Goals
Financial goals are another cornerstone of smart investing. What are you saving for? Retirement? A down payment on a house? College for your kids? Your investment choices should be aligned with your goals. For instance, if you're saving for retirement, you might be able to take on more risk because you have a longer time horizon. This allows for potentially higher returns, but it also increases the chance of market fluctuations. However, if you are saving for something in the short term, like a down payment, a more conservative approach might be better. Understanding your financial goals helps you define what you need from your investments and helps you determine whether an investment like AGAM’s is a good fit.
